I just repaired on of my supports last week, 1st one I've had break. I did a piece of aluminum bent and drilled/bolted.

The stock piece is cast, no wonder it breaks at the corner.

From my understanding, these things always brake in the same place. Mine broke during the summer. The Mechanic that works on our Police bikes made a simple "L" bracket out of a small metal strip, drilled a couple of holes and attached it to the bracket where it broke. He said he has never had it brake again after doing this. This took all of about 5 min for him to bend and drill into the proper places. Cost of the metal is just pennies. Just an alternative to an expensive kit.
